This is an outstanding opportunity for an experienced engineer passionate about digital signal processing (DSP) algorithms and their application in high-speed SerDes (Serializer/Deserializer) systems. As part of a team, you will evaluate, design and optimize advanced DSP algorithms and circuits for 200+Gbps SerDes, with a strong focus on power efficiency and optimization. Your work will directly impact the performance and robustness of AMD’s next-generation connectivity solutions for markets such as data center networking, wireless telecommunications, and aerospace/defense.
You are a collaborative team player with deep expertise in DSP theory and practical implementation. You communicate effectively across hardware, firmware, and algorithm teams, and thrive in a fast-paced, cross-site environment. Your analytical skills and commitment to continuous learning enable you to solve complex problems with novel solutions, elevating the team’s capabilities.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Collaborate with architects, hardware, and verification engineers to define, refine and implement new DSP features for cutting-edge and next-generation SerDes transceivers with a focus on low power.
- Evaluate and implement DSP algorithms for equalization, filtering and sequence detection.
- RTL development and using front-end ASIC tools to ensure the highest quality code.
- Develop comprehensive documentation detailing DSP algorithm interactions with SerDes hardware and software components.
PREFERRED EXPERIENCE:
- Proven experience in DSP algorithm development for SerDes, wireless communications or high-speed serial interfaces (Ethernet, PCIe, etc.).
- Familiarity with equalization techniques such as FFE, CTLE, DFE or MLSE and their implementation.
- Strong background in digital design techniques, RTL (preferably SystemVerilog), and ASIC front-end design tools and flows.
- Understanding of power analysis and techniques for optimization of digital designs for low power.
- Familiarity with simulation and modeling of DSP blocks in SerDes.
EDUCATION:
BSc or Masters in Electronics, Electrical or Computer Engineering, or related field.
